The redevelopment of the Holburne Museum in Bath has become one of the city’s best examples of contemporary design within a Grade I listed setting.
Momentum worked from outline design to construction on this award-winning, ceramic-clad extension. The façade cantilevers in two directions at two levels, allowing the building to gradually step outwards and providing a sophisticated play of shadows, light and reflection.
The minimal structure rests on a delicately-designed steel frame which enables the design to make visual connections with the existing historic façade and gardens.
Holburne Museum won an RIBA National Award and a Civic Trust Award in 2012 as well as a Museums & Heritage Award and a AJ Retrofit Award.
